I never write reviews, but I felt I should share so other people could make a better informed decision. I have gotten gel X nails done here once before, and I enjoyed the result. I needed to get my nails done for my engagement photoshoot and was trying out what I might like for my wedding day. I called and made a same day appt on a Monday. I told the lady on the phone the reason for getting my nails and to please place me with someone very experienced in Gel X. She said to come in and they'll put me with anyone. I thought it was strange but rolled with it.
When I arrived, I worked with Lisa. Unfortunately, it seemed like she was not very experienced with Gel X. There was Gel leaking out onto my skin that got cured there. A couple of the fingers had air pockets near the cuticle. Her solution was to grind down the surrounding area and blend it into my natural nail with a metal bit on the e-file. She then put Gel polish right onto my natural nail in those areas instead of building it back up. The French tip was too chunky, but I should have spoken up more about that in the appointment, so that is on me. I also got an almond shape when I wanted an oval shape.
I took my engagement photos and honestly the nails dont look terrible, but they aren't worth paying $60 plus tip. I was worried that my nail bed was damaged with the extra grinding and I didn't like the shape so two days later I went to Abeille Nails to get them redone. Ann helped me diagnose the issues and we tried to salvage the nails to reduce any more filing on my nails. As Ann removed the gel color, we discovered a large air pocket on one finger, and that none of the cuticles were sealed. She said she was unable to work with the quality of the application so we had to remove them fully. After removing them, it was obvious that I had very thin spots on my natural nail that were sensitive to touch. So we did BIAB to protect them, and I have to grow my nails all the way out for months before I can get nail extensions again. It is unfortunate that I paid $60 to damage my nails and prevent me from enjoying fake nails for a while.
